Solution

The correct option is A ethanol
CH2=CH2+H2OCH3CH2OH
CH3CH2OHCH2=CH2+H2O
When ethene gas reacts with water it undergoes hydration to form ethyl alcohol. When this ethyl alcohol reacts with sulphuric acid it undergoes dehydration to form ethene again.
